Resimac Group Ltd (RMC.AX) is an Australian financial services company operating in the consumer lending industry. The firm is headquartered in Australia and is primarily listed on the Australian Securities Exchange. Specific details regarding its operating segments and geographic revenue mix are not provided in the available data.
Resimac Group Ltd operates with a highly leveraged capital structure, as evidenced by a debt-to-equity ratio of 44.68, indicating a significant reliance on debt financing. The company's liquidity position is assessed as medium, with negative net cash after subtracting total debt. Free cash flow is negative at -7.48 million AUD, and operating cash flow is also negative at -431.11 million AUD, suggesting ongoing cash flow challenges.
Profitability metrics show a return on equity (ROE) of 9.47%, which is relatively strong, but the return on assets (ROA) is weak at 0.21%, indicating that the company is not efficiently utilizing its assets to generate returns. The operating income of 48.45 million AUD and net income of 34.58 million AUD are modest relative to the company's total assets of 16.86 billion AUD, further highlighting inefficiencies in asset utilization.
Resimac's revenue is concentrated in its core consumer lending business, with no disclosed geographic diversification beyond Australia. The company's exposure to a single market increases its vulnerability to local economic conditions and regulatory changes.
The company's growth trajectory is uncertain, with no specific revenue growth projections provided in the available data. However, the negative operating and free cash flows suggest that the company may face challenges in sustaining growth without external financing.
Risk factors include liquidity constraints and the potential for dilution, although the risk of dilution is currently assessed as low. The company's reliance on debt financing and negative cash flows pose ongoing liquidity risks. No recent events or filings have been disclosed in the available data to provide additional context on the company's current risk profile.
Analyst estimates indicate a mixed outlook, with a mean price target of 1.12 AUD and a median price target of 1.05 AUD. The mean recommendation score of 3.33 suggests a neutral stance, with one buy and one hold recommendation, and no strong buy recommendations.
